Abstract

The purpose of this paper is so that every parent understands their role in providing the first education before or after the child enters formal education in general. Often parents leave education problems to their teachers at school, but parents forget that education must start at home and parents are the teachers. By providing the first education at home through parents, the parents will be able to properly direct what are the goals or aspirations of the parents towards their children, both formally and in character. If parents do not neglect this, there will be many children who can be educated properly and correctly according to the expectations of the parents in the future. The research was conducted using qualitative methods by collecting data from bibliography of books and scientific journals as well as online media. It is hoped that this research can increase parental awareness in providing the first education to their children

Abstract

Suffering and trials seem unavoidable in every aspect of life. Problems happen to everyone, even experienced by believers. Sometimes when trials occur, some think temptations come from God so they tend to make trouble with God. The purpose of this research is for every believer to understand that trials are not God's plan, but God allows trials to occur as a means of testing the faith of every one of His people. This study uses descriptive qualitative research methods by analyzing and concluding data obtained from library sources such as the Bible, journals and books. Trials do not come from God, but when His people experience trials, God will be ready to provide help to give strength
